Dr. Christopher Rogers is the Medical Director for Personalized Stem Cells, Inc (PSC). He brings with him more than 25 years of clinical experience. He is a board-certified physician in Physical Medicine & Rehabilitation.

Dr. Rogers is one of the world’s leading experts in the field of orthopedic regenerative medicine, specializing in the non-surgical treatment of spine and joint conditions. His interest in sports medicine led him to explore advanced training in Regenerative Medicine by teaching at dozens of courses throughout the country including the Regenerative Medicine Training Institute, Interventional Orthopedics Foundation, and Orthobiologic Institute.

PSC Medical Director, Dr. Christopher Rogers

Dr. Rogers has published and lectured extensively at the national level on the science of spine care, sports medicine, regenerative medicine, and musculoskeletal ultrasound. Currently, he serves on the Board of Directors for the American College of Regenerative Medicine, leaders in the field of Regenerative Medicine.

In 2016, Dr. Rogers founded San Diego Orthobiologics Medical Group and is dedicated to advancing the field of Regenerative Medicine through research, physician training, and technology development. He is also cofounder of DataBiologics, a registry that tracks patient clinical outcomes following regenerative medicine procedures. In 2018 he joined PSC as the Medical Director. In addition, he is one of the investigators for PSC’s first FDA approved clinical trial for the treatment of knee osteoarthritis with stem cells.
